The special team coordinator Jato, the prosecutor Rafael Velahe lashed out on Monday against the Supreme Prosecutor Tomás Gálvezwho assured that the tax team has “covered” Odebrecht and “has been committing crimes.”
The statements of the Supreme Prosecutor generated the immediate response of Rafael Vela, who described him as a “deceased.”
The prosecutor recalled that he was not only denounced by Tomás Gálvez, but also questioned the entire Lava Jato case, which motivated an investigation that extended for more than two years.
“Gálvez’s behavior is not isolated; he responds to political interests because he seeks to implio the institution,” he said.
Vela warned that the reincorporation of Gálvez and Patricia Benavides as Supreme Prosecutors has generated division in the Public Ministry, because “he said,” they do not return with a constructive spirit. “
He also criticized the lack of impartiality of the Congress Commission that investigates the collaboration agreement with Odebrecht, noting that the parties of several of its members are also under investigation for the same case.
Asked about whether there is a political intention to harm the Lava Jato case, he said that “within the interests of the policy, the case has become a campaign platform.”
He also questioned the Constitutional Court, which he accused of “impairing judicial independence” when he intervenes in these processes.
“It seeks to obtain in the TC what is not achieved in ordinary justice,” he concluded.
